Which extension strategy relates to changing appearance or packaging to attract buyers?

Explanation:
Changing appearance or packaging is used to refresh how a product looks to buyers without altering what the product actually does. By updating colors, design, labeling, or packaging materials, a product can stand out more on shelves, catch attention, and convey new benefits or a sense of higher quality. This can boost appeal and prompt purchases while keeping production and ingredient costs the same. Other options involve changing the product itself (its features or quality), expanding the range (adding more variants), or targeting new markets (selling in different locations or to different groups). Those strategies alter the offering or where it’s sold, whereas changing appearance or packaging focuses on presentation to attract buyers.
